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

在安装整合包 Full Retro(https://www.curseforge.com/minecraft/modpacks/full-retro) 时,下载成功,安装失败 #5448

Open
2 of 3 tasks
Hamster-github opened this issue Jan 20, 2025 · 9 comments · May be fixed by #5450
Labels
· Bug 可合并 已有 Pull Request 处理了该 Issue

Comments

@Hamster-github
Copy link

检查项

  • 我已尝试使用其他启动器,其他启动器没有出现问题。 如果其他启动器也存在问题,证明是网络环境不佳(解决方法),并非 PCL 的问题,请 不要 提交反馈。下载 HMCL
  • 我知晓大多数此类问题都是网络环境不佳导致的,但我确实认为我的问题可能是 PCL 导致的,和网络环境无关。
  • 我已在 Issues 页面常见&难检反馈及问题列表 中搜索,确认了这一 Bug 未被提交过。

描述

想回忆一下老版本,找到一个整合包,下载,发现这个问题。

问题原因推测:PCL2无法自动安装极早期版本的 Forge ,但是整合包安装时没有想到,直接调用了Forge自动安装,但Forge自动安装无法安装如此早期版本的 Forge 。

解决方案建议:在尝试安装PCL2无法自动安装 Forge 的版本前的版本的 Forge 整合包时弹出无法安装的提示。

PS:第一条没有勾选的原因是因为HMCL也有该问题,我准备明天给HMCL也提个issue。

重现步骤

1、点击下载,然后点击整合包
2、搜索"Full Retro",点击第一项,下载唯一的包
3、等待一会儿,问题复现

日志与附件

游戏安装失败
→ 下载 Forge 3.4.9.171失败
→ 安装 Forge(方式 B)失败
→ 非新版方式安装 Forge 失败
→ Object reference not set to an instance of an object.
at PCL.ModDownloadLib._Closure$__35-0._Lambda$__12(LoaderTask2 Task) at PCL.ModLoader.LoaderTask2._Closure$__13-0._Lambda$__0()
at PCL.ModDownloadLib._Closure$__35-0._Lambda$__12(LoaderTask`2 Task)
错误类型:System.NullReferenceException

Log1.txt
Log2.txt
Log3.txt
Log4.txt
Log5.txt

@Hamster-github Hamster-github added · Bug 新提交 需要社区初步确认其有效的新提交 labels Jan 20, 2025
@zkitefly
Copy link
Collaborator

zkitefly commented Jan 21, 2025

应该可以,只需限制 Forge 1.5.2 以下的版本无法自动安装即可

@zkitefly zkitefly added 等待确认 已经过社区确认,等待开发者确认 and removed 新提交 需要社区初步确认其有效的新提交 labels Jan 21, 2025
@Hamster-github
Copy link
Author

现在已经限制1.5.2以下Forge的自动安装,但是整合包却能安装1.5.2以下的Forge整合包,而且整合包安装直接调用了1.5.2以下Forge的安装,但是所以解决方案建议就是限制1.5.2以下Forge整合包的安装

@Hamster-github
Copy link
Author

题外话,HMCL的issue在这里

@Pigeon0v0
Copy link
Collaborator

我晚些时候修一下

@Hamster-github
Copy link
Author

OK,感谢

@Pigeon0v0
Copy link
Collaborator

给个整合包测试一下...

@Hamster-github
Copy link
Author

标题和复现方法...

@Pigeon0v0
Copy link
Collaborator

#5450 修了

@Hamster-github
Copy link
Author

@LTCatt 麻烦看一眼,打上正确的标签

@LTCatt LTCatt added 可合并 已有 Pull Request 处理了该 Issue and removed 等待确认 已经过社区确认,等待开发者确认 labels Jan 21,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
· Bug 可合并 已有 Pull Request 处理了该 Issue
Projects
None yet
Development

Successfully merging a pull request may close this issue.

4 participants